Case Study: EV Charging Backbone - Level 2
Future-Ready EV Charging Infrastructure for One parking space per residential apartment, covering 60 parking bays on a single level.
Project Overview
Future Charging Solutions was engaged to design and deliver an EV charging backbone for an existing residential building, enabling one EV-ready parking space per apartment. The project covers 60 private parking bays across a single parking level and was developed in alignment with the NSW EV Ready Building Grant.
Following a detailed feasibility assessment and site inspection, a scalable backbone solution was implemented to future-proof the building’s electrical infrastructure while avoiding costly network or Ausgrid supply upgrades.
Key Features
EV charging backbone serving 60 residential parking bays
4x EV Distribution Boards (EV-DBs), each serving 15 bays
Multi-level Dynamic / Active Load Management (DLM) system
Open-protocol OCPP 1.6 architecture for charger flexibility
Integrated network and 4G connectivity for billing and charger communication
Centralised supply from common area switchboard with independent user billing
Fully compliant with AS/NZS 3000, AS/NZS 3017, and NCC fire-rating requirements
Challenges and Solutions
Challenge: Limited electrical capacity during peak demand
With multiple future EV chargers operating simultaneously, the building risked electrical overload.
Solution: A multi-level Dynamic Load Management system was implemented to continuously monitor real-time electrical demand and dynamically allocate available capacity to EV chargers, eliminating the need for network or Ausgrid upgrades.
Challenge: Fair and independent resident billing
As power is supplied from the common area switchboard, manual strata billing would be impractical.
Solution: Integrated billing software enables residents to independently pay for their EV charging via a credit card app, removing administrative burden from strata management.

Project Outcome
The building is now fully EV-ready, with a robust and scalable charging backbone in place. Residents can install their own compliant chargers in the future, while the building’s electrical infrastructure remains protected, stable, and compliant.
The open-protocol design ensures long-term flexibility, allowing residents to choose from a wide range of charger brands without being locked into a single vendor.
